Форум: "Начинающим";
Текущий архив: 2007.03.11;
Скачать: [xml.tar.bz2];
ВнизМожно ли вывести содержимое ячеек StringGrid в динамический масси Найти похожие ветки
← →
Странник81 © (2007-02-17 23:19) [0]Идея в следующем :Пользователь вводит кол-во строк и столбцов(не считая фиксированных 1-го столбца и 1-ой строки) затем ему предлагается заполнить ячейки и по нажатию баттона содержимое ячеек записывается в массив..вот здесь то и проблема- выдает ошибку при работе с правой нижней ячейкой..кто нибудь может помочь?
← →
Dmitrij_K (2007-02-17 23:45) [1]
> выдает ошибку при работе с правой нижней ячейкой
прям так и пишет7
← →
Loginov Dmitry © (2007-02-17 23:46) [2]Бросай ты это дело.
← →
Странник81 © (2007-02-17 23:54) [3]точнее не заносит содержимое этой ячейки в двумерный массив
← →
Anatoly Podgoretsky © (2007-02-18 00:28) [4]> Странник81 (17.02.2007 23:19:00) [0]
StringGrid уже и так двухмерный массив.
← →
Dmitrij_K (2007-02-18 00:29) [5]
> Странник81 © (17.02.07 23:54) [3]
> точнее не заносит содержимое этой ячейки в двумерный массив
Чем мы тебе можем помочь?
← →
default © (2007-02-18 00:39) [6]Dmitrij_K (18.02.07 00:29) [5]
ну как у одного не получается затолкать значения ячейки в двумерный массив
может получится если начать толкать гурьбой!
← →
Странник81 © (2007-02-18 00:50) [7]я не понимаю в чем моя ошибка..вот часть кода :
procedure TForm1.Button2Click(Sender: TObject);
var a:array of integer;
i,j:integer;
begin
setLength(a,strtoint(Edit1.Text));
//a:=(New(a,StringGrid1.ColCount,StringGrid1.RowCount));
for i:=1 to 2 do
for j:=1 to 2 do begin
a[i,j]:=strtoint(StringGrid1.Cells[i,j]);
edit2.Text:=edit2.Text+inttostr(a[i,j]);
end;
end;
end.
← →
default © (2007-02-18 00:58) [8]Странник81 © (18.02.07 00:50) [7]
массив индексироваться с нуля должен и у тебя он объявлен как одномерный, а используется как двумерный
← →
Странник81 © (2007-02-18 01:04) [9]
> default ©
все заработало..спасибо за помощь..я так и думал что туплю малость..
← →
Германн © (2007-02-18 01:26) [10]
> Anatoly Podgoretsky © (18.02.07 00:28) [4]
>
> > Странник81 (17.02.2007 23:19:00) [0]
>
> StringGrid уже и так двухмерный массив.
>
У нас с тобой другое понятие о термине "содержимое", чем у них :)
Страницы: 1 вся ветка
Форум: "Начинающим";
Текущий архив: 2007.03.11;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.05 c